Abstract
This research is a development research that aims to produce generic skill-based learning tools on the chemical kinetic topic. Chemical kinetic Topic is a part of the Physical Chemistry II course.. This topic include: kinetic reaction, reaction mechanism, temperature influence on chemistry reaction rates, and photochemistry. Learning tools that developed are: Learning Plan Unit (LPU), Student Worksheet, and Achievement Test. The development model used is the 4-D model of the development of Thiagarajan with four stages, namely: the definition (define), design (design), development (develop), and the spread (disseminate). The validity of the test is based on two validator evaluation. Test the practicality of the tools in this study are lecturers and students of the chemistry education programs of Science and Mathematics Faculty UNM who follow the course of chemical kinetics. Test the effectiveness based on n-gain of student achievement results. The results showed that the learning tools developed have valid criteria.
